The Team

FlyFive's aviation advisory team is led by David McRobert, an aviation  professional with considerable industry experience.

 

David has either led or held senior positions in a variety of significant aviation services businesses including PremiAir, Proponent (previously Kapco Global), Oxford Aviation Training (now CAE Oxford), and BBA Group PLC / H+S Aviation, CTC McAlpine (now L3Harris),  Honeywell (UK), Oxford Airport and The London Heliport.

He has significant experience in Business & Private Aviation (fixed wing and helicopter operations), MRO (airframes, powerplant and component) and Aviation Services (global parts supply chain, commercial pilot training, airport management) and brings 25 years of strategic ‘know-how’, having successfully built differentiation and competitive advantage to deliver organic and inorganic growth in numerous tough global market sectors.

Over the last few years David has continued to build his experience base through increasing involvement in the fast emerging and exciting future world of Urban Air Mobility and electric aviation as well as the aviation's biggest challenge to date.... global warming and sustainability.

David is a Chartered Aeronautical Engineer with a first class honours degree in Aeronautics and Astronautics. He grew up with aviation in his blood, gaining his private pilots licence aged 17. He has an extensive global aviation network, including a wide range of highly experienced associates that support FlyFive with various specialist requirements as and when required.
